Step 1
Combine smoked paprika, cayenne pepper, dried thyme, garlic powder, onion powder, black pepper, oregano and salt in a Ziploc bag. Shake to combine.
Step 2
Brush chicken breasts lightly on both sides with oil or spray with baking spray. Use your hands to spread the seasonings evenly over the chicken.
Step 3
Heat one tablespoon canola oil in a nonstick skillet over medium to medium high heat until it is smoking. Cook chicken until it is golden brown (almost black) on both sides and cooked through; approximately 5 minutes each side. Remove from skillet. Cover with a loose aluminum foil tent; let rest for 10 minutes.
